Understanding Forehead Wrinkles and Their Causes
Forehead wrinkles are those horizontal lines that form across your brow. They’re a natural part of aging but can appear earlier due to various lifestyle factors. These lines develop because of repetitive muscle movements, loss of skin elasticity, and decreased collagen production over time.
Sun exposure plays a significant role by breaking down collagen and elastin fibers in the skin. Smoking accelerates this process by reducing blood flow and introducing harmful toxins. Even daily habits like frowning or raising your eyebrows frequently contribute to these creases.
The skin on your forehead is thinner compared to other parts of the face, making it more prone to showing signs of aging. Hormonal changes, dehydration, and poor nutrition also weaken the skin’s ability to regenerate effectively. Understanding these causes is crucial in tackling forehead wrinkles naturally without resorting to invasive treatments.
Hydration: The First Step to Smooth Forehead Skin
Keeping your skin hydrated is essential for maintaining its elasticity and plumpness. When the skin lacks moisture, it becomes dry and brittle, making wrinkles more noticeable. Drinking plenty of water daily helps flush out toxins and supports cellular repair.
Using moisturizers rich in humectants like hyaluronic acid or glycerin draws moisture into the skin layers. These ingredients create a protective barrier that locks in hydration throughout the day. Natural oils such as jojoba or argan oil also nourish the skin deeply while providing antioxidants that fight free radicals.
Applying aloe vera gel can soothe dry skin and stimulate collagen production due to its vitamin C content. Incorporate hydrating masks with ingredients like cucumber or honey once or twice a week for an added moisture boost.

Nutrition’s Role in Combating Forehead Wrinkles
What you eat profoundly affects how your skin looks and ages. Nutrients that support collagen formation, fight inflammation, and promote cell regeneration are vital for wrinkle prevention.
Vitamin C-rich foods like oranges, strawberries, and bell peppers boost collagen production while neutralizing free radicals that damage skin cells. Omega-3 fatty acids found in salmon, walnuts, and flaxseeds maintain cell membrane integrity, keeping skin soft and supple.
Zinc supports tissue repair, while antioxidants from green tea help reduce oxidative stress on the skin. Avoiding excessive sugar intake is important since sugar molecules bind with proteins like collagen through a process called glycation—this weakens these fibers leading to premature wrinkles.
A balanced diet filled with colorful f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, and healthy fats provides the building blocks needed for youthful skin from within.
Table: Key Nutrients for Forehead Wrinkle Reduction
| Nutrient | Primary Benefits | Food Sources |
|---|---|---|
| Vitamin C | Boosts collagen synthesis; antioxidant protection | Oranges, strawberries, broccoli |
| Omega-3 Fatty Acids | Keeps skin hydrated; reduces inflammation | Salmon, walnuts, flaxseeds |
| Zinc | Aids tissue repair; supports immune function | Pumpkin seeds, beef, chickpeas |
The Power of Natural Skincare Ingredients Against Wrinkles
Many natural ingredients contain compounds that stimulate collagen production or protect existing fibers from damage. Using these topicals regularly can visibly reduce forehead wrinkles over time.
Retinol alternatives like bakuchiol gently encourage cell turnover without irritation common with synthetic retinoids. Green tea extract provides polyphenols that calm inflammation while protecting against UV damage—a major wrinkle culprit.
Vitamin E oil acts as a powerful antioxidant protecting cell membranes from oxidative stress caused by pollution or sun exposure. Rosehip seed oil contains essential fatty acids plus vitamin A precursors that promote regeneration.
Applying these oils or serums at night allows them to penetrate deeply when the skin repairs itself most actively. Always perform patch tests before introducing new products to avoid allergic reactions.

The Importance of Sun Protection in Wrinkle Prevention
UV rays accelerate breakdown of collagen fibers leading to premature wrinkles especially on exposed areas like the forehead. Wearing sunscreen daily—even on cloudy days—forms a protective shield against harmful UVA/UVB rays.
Choose broad-spectrum sunscreens with SPF 30 or higher containing zinc oxide or titanium dioxide as physical blockers rather than chemical filters which can irritate sensitive skin types.
Pair sunscreen use with hats or sunglasses during peak sunlight hours to minimize direct exposure further. Avoid tanning beds entirely since they cause deep cellular damage accelerating aging signs drastically.
Reapplying sunscreen every two hours when outdoors ensures continuous protection throughout the day preventing new wrinkle formation while preserving existing collagen structure.
Lifestyle Adjustments That Reduce Forehead Wrinkles Naturally
Certain habits speed up wrinkle formation but changing them can slow down this process significantly:
- Avoid smoking: Toxins reduce blood flow depriving skin cells of oxygen needed for repair.
- Sufficient sleep: During deep sleep phases growth hormones stimulate tissue regeneration including skin cells.
- Mild stress management: Chronic stress elevates cortisol which breaks down collagen faster.
- Avoid repetitive frowning: Conscious relaxation techniques reduce muscle contractions causing deep lines.
- Mild exfoliation: Removing dead cells weekly promotes fresh cell turnover revealing smoother texture underneath.
- Avoid harsh cleansers: Gentle cleansing preserves natural oils preventing dryness which worsens wrinkle appearance.
Making these changes alongside skincare routines creates a holistic approach tackling forehead wrinkles naturally from multiple angles.

The Science Behind Collagen Boosting Techniques at Home
Collagen is the protein responsible for firmness and elasticity within our skin layers but declines roughly 1% per year after age 20.
Stimulating new collagen production naturally involves encouraging fibroblast activity—the cells responsible for creating this protein network.
Facial massage increases circulation delivering oxygen-rich blood essential for fibroblast function.
Microneedling tools create tiny controlled injuries prompting a healing response boosting collagen synthesis without damaging surrounding tissue.
Certain foods rich in amino acids provide raw materials needed by fibroblasts during repair processes.
Combining topical antioxidants with these methods enhances results by protecting fresh collagen from oxidative damage ensuring longer-lasting improvements.
